Dudhsagar Waterfalls is one of the most picturesque and stunning waterfalls in India. It is located in the Bhagwan Mahaveer Sanctuary and Mollem National Park on the Goa-Karnataka border. The majestic waterfall is 310 meters high and is surrounded by lush green forests and rocky terrain. You can take a dip in the cool waters, go hiking, and explore the nearby spice plantations.
Goa is famous for its beautiful beaches and scuba diving is one of the best ways to explore the underwater world. Grande Island is a popular destination for scuba diving and snorkeling. The clear waters and colorful corals make it a perfect spot for beginners as well as experienced divers. You can spot a wide range of marine life including turtles, sharks, and schools of colorful fish.
Fort Tiracol is a 17th-century Portuguese fort located on the northernmost tip of Goa. The fort offers stunning views of the Arabian Sea and the Terekhol River. You can take a ferry across the river and then trek up to the fort. The trek is around 2 km long and takes around 45 minutes. The fort has now been converted into a heritage hotel and museum.
